Leaf and Sinar AG agree to expand strategic cooperation to cover imaging technology
Köln, Germany, 25 September, 2008 – Leaf, developer of advanced medium format digital camera systems, and Sinar AG, longtime provider of digital high-end camera solutions, today announced their intention to expand their strategic alliance to include bilateral sharing of digital imaging technology.
The first step of the planned cooperation will provide access for Sinar AG to the new Leaf AFi-II imaging technology in order to round out their innovative range of digital system solutions with the new True Wide Sensor format.
“Our intention is to combine the extraordinary image quality and digital technology of Leaf products with Sinar’s vast knowledge and experience in creating superior medium format cameras,” said Dov Kalinski, general manager of Leaf. “As we expand our strategic cooperation with Sinar, we expect to see more new products that enhance the offerings of both companies.”
“At Sinar we have a sixty year long tradition of excellence in designing and building innovative and precise camera systems for photographers around the globe.” said Wolfgang Keller, CEO of Sinar AG. “The new Leaf AFi-II digital back would complement our own digital product range, like the brand new eSprit 65, perfectly and with this cooperation we will be able to provide solutions for an even broader spectrum of professionals.”
Leaf AFi-II imaging technology
The new Leaf AFi-II imaging technology brings photographers the world’s widest medium format sensor at 56mm wide. It also delivers advances in image quality, flexibility and ease of use, including:
· Leaf Verto internal sensor rotation for easily changing orientation without turning the camera or adjusting the tripod mount.
· Leaf SensorFlex technology which lets photographers select from pre-defined crop formats for increased capture speed with variable file sizes while maintaining full image quality.
· The first medium format camera back with a touch screen LCD display that tilts 90° making it easy to glance at the preview image and histogram and easily adjust settings while staying in position for the next shot.

About Leaf: Our science, your art
Since introducing the world’s first digital camera back (DCB) in 1992, Leaf has been recognized as a worldwide leader in the professional photography market. With extensive knowledge of image processing and color management, Leaf has become the preferred professional digital camera vendor for the world’s leading photographers.
About Sinar
The Switzerland based Sinar AG was founded in 1948 by Carl Koch. It is as of 2007 a 100-percent owned subsidiary of Jenoptik’s Optical Systems division, Jena, Germany. Since 1992 Sinar has been offering digital photography systems in the high-end range. The logical modular system comprises digital backs, digital lenses, capturing software and camera components. These enable the user to put together an ideally coordinated camera system in order to efficiently produce sophisticated photographs of the highest quality.
